
A Person is Dead After Being Hit by a Driver in Putnam County.
According to the Florida Highway Patrol, the driver of the vehicle was traveling southbound on Paradise Lakes Avenue at about 3 a.m. when it struck the pedestrian who was also in the southbound lane.
Authorities said the driver did not stop, continued driving and has not been found. Police did not release the name of the victim.
Officials said the incident remains under investigation at this time and did not reveal any further details.
